Toyota bZ3X? Automaker prepares launch of new electric SUV for 2024

2023-09-26 20:03:00

A Toyota is preparing to launch a new compact SUV in 2024 for the family Beyond Zero. This is the bZ3Xa name that is not yet official, but it is speculated that this is due to the fact that his older brother is called bZ4X. It is part of the company’s plans to introduce 30 new electric cars by 2030.

In general, it was shown for the first time at the end of 2022, still as a concept. It is also considered a kind of “spiritual successor” to the Toyota-C-HR. In this sense, it should arrive in the United States as a rival to the Chevrolet Equinox EV and Hyundai Kona models.

For now, what is known regarding the model is that it will be produced on the automaker’s platform dedicated to its electric cars: the TNGA. In other words, this model is expected to be sold with rear, front or all-wheel drive, in addition to being flexible regarding batteries.

Furthermore, rumors claim that the bZ3X will be equipped with two electric motors, which provide a power of 210 horsepower. The autonomy, in short, should reach 434 kilometers if we take the EPA cycle into account. However, it is important to remember that the brand has not yet confirmed the specifications of its compact SUV.

As for the launch, it is speculated that the car will be officially presented during the Los Angeles Motor Show, scheduled to take place between November 17th and 26th. In any case, it is scheduled to reach the markets of Europe and the United States in the first months of 2024.
